What geological features characterize the area around the property?

Ngunnawal sits on the Canberra Formation of late middle Silurian age, predominantly slaty shale and mudstone, with outcrops of dacite, quartz‑andesite, tuff, and ashstone across the suburb

How did Ngunnawal get its name and when was it established?

The suburb is named in tribute to the Ngunnawal people, the original inhabitants of the area, and it was officially gazetted on 24 April 1992
